It’s almost Valentine’s Day, & if your kid hasn’t made their box or bag for the class party yet, I’ve got a fun idea for you! My seven year old, Elias, loves to be creative, is a bit of a perfectionist, & LOVES to organize things, so we came up with a way for him to organize his Valentine’s goodies this year.

You will need:

  • 3 brown or white paper bags
  • Glue sticks & white glue
  • Construction paper
  • Scissors
  • Crayola glitter glue
  • Crayola markers, crayons, or color pencils
  • Crayola metallic markers
  • Crayola washable paint brush pens
  • Any other fun art supplies you have around the house

The first thing we did, was use our Crayola metallic markers to label the sides of the bags for what will go in each compartment: Cards, Candy, & Toys & Stickers. Next, we decided which one would be in the middle, so he could decorate the “front” & “back” of the bags that would be on the outside. He wanted to glue construction paper hearts on his organizer, so I helped him draw & cut out some red hearts as well.

He used the Crayola paint brush pens to write his name (I think they’re his new favorite art supply), & drew “himself as Cat Boy” from PJ Masks on both bags. Then we used the glue stick to glue the red hearts all over the bags.

Next, Elias used the Crayola glitter glue pens to color Cat Boy blue, & make his ears pink.

We let the glitter glue dry overnight, & the next day glued the blank sides of the three bags together. He’s so excited to bring his organizer to his class party this week!
